The tapes of Burned Sugar (1973) were found accidentally in the archives of the Swedish National Radio. Never have jazz/fusion/funk being groovier than this. Musically Burned Sugar appeals to fans of funk, jazz, fusion, krautrock, extreme prog and filthy freak out bursting blasts from outer space. The mellow groove of the Afro Temple LP contrasts sharply with the more direct and intense funk of Burned Sugar. The CD includes bonustracks from a secret jam at the Polyvox studio 1974. Sabu Martinez was neither the first nor the last afro-cuban percussionist in the world, but surely a lot of people will agree on him being the best. Sabu made appearances or recorded with jazz giants such as Benny Goodman, Dizzy Gillespie, JJ Johnson, Louis Bellson, Horace Silver, Buddy DeFranco and Art Blakey. The following musicians performed with Sabu on the Burned Sugar recordings: Mr. X on bass, Stephan Möller (Caretakers) on drums. Wlodek Gulgowski on keyboards and Bernt Rosengren on flute and sax. The bonustracks includes Fredrik Norén on drums, Wlodek Gulgowski on keyboards and Janne Bergman (Svenska Löd AB) on bass.
